She took a giant shit on my face

I don’t really know that the sentence means.

There is a literal and a metaphorical meaning. Literally, she defecated (eliminated the contents of her bowels) on his face. That is unlikely. The metaphorical definition is more likely: “She expressed a strong negative feeling about him.” Either way, thank you for asking, although scatological, it is an amusing expression in English.